Cliffs of Dover – Expert


Slashbot can shred with the best of them! Here’s a video of our robot playing “Cliffs of Dover” on Expert difficulty. Final score: 96%. Not too bad for a machine.

    Question: What did you mean by the robot doesn’t like that board?

  13. slashbot on

    Hawke-

    We were referring to the fretboard on which the notes appear. Each character in the game has a different pattern on their fretboard. Since we are monitoring the color brightness to detect notes, a fretboard that contains bright colors may throw off our system. It may detect something on the fretboard as a note and attempt to “play” it.
